Note 1: See thermal regulation specifications for changes in output voltage due to heating effects. Load line regulations are mea-
sured at a constant junction temperature by low duty cycle pulse testing.
Note 2: Dropout voltage is specified over the full output current range of the device. Dropout voltage is defined as the minimum
input/output differential measured at the specified output current. Test points and limits are also shown on the Dropout Voltage
curve.
Note 3: Minimum load current is defined as the minimum output current required to maintain regulation.
